array_change_key_case() (funzione PHP) restituisce un array con gli indici o chiavi in lettere minuscole (default) o maiuscole. Restituisce false ed un E_WARNING se gli viene passato un oggetto diverso da un array.
tips&tricks
Gli indici numerici non vengono modificati.
Per il caso di array multidimensionali, v. questo articolo.
Sintassi
array_change_key_case($array, $formato[facoltativo])
| parametro | descrizione |
|---|---|
| $array | L’array da processare |
| $formato | Può avere i seguenti valori testuali: – CASE_LOWER: cambia gli indici o chiavi di un array in lettere minuscole (default)– CASE_UPPER: cambia gli indici o chiavi di un array in lettere maiuscole |
Esempi
$array = array("Tizio"=>"A", "Caio"=>"B", "Sempronio"=>"C");
$array1= array_change_key_case($array, CASE_LOWER);
print_r($array1);
$array2= array_change_key_case($array, CASE_UPPER);
print_r($array2);
/* RISULTATO
Array
(
[tizio] => A
[caio] => B
[sempronio] => C
)
Array
(
[TIZIO] => A
[CAIO] => B
[SEMPRONIO] => C
)
*/
Contenuti correlati
- CSS
- HTML
- JavaScript
- jQuery
- PHP
- SQL
- WORDPRESS
0 Comment